titleOfInvention standard radiorespirometric method and test kit for detection and evaluation of metabolic activity of sulfate reducing bacteria
abstract A STANDARDIZED RADIORSPIROMETRIC METHOD AND TEST KIT FOR DETECTION AND EVALUATION OF THE METABOLIC ACTIVITY OF THE SULFATE-REDUCING BACTERIA A standardized radiorespirometric method for detecting and evaluating the metabolic activity of the sulfate-reducing bacteria (BRS) which comprises, after the preparation, comprises method from BRS cultures whose metabolism is evaluated by the determination of radioactive sulfide resulting from the metabolic activity of said culture in the presence of the S ^ 35 ^ isotope, the test being carried out also in the presence of biological and radiochemical controls. The test kit for applying the method of the invention was developed in two versions, models A and model B. Model A (100), comprises a tube (10) provided with a lateral bleed tube (13) closed by a septum (11b ), which is passed through a catheter (16) to introduce solutions, nitrogen and acid. The bacterial solution (12) is placed at the bottom of the tube. The top of the tube (10) is also provided with a septum (11a). A sensor tape (14), impregnated with solutions of lead or zinc acetate, and optionally with glycerol, is fixed to the tube (10) by threads (15). Model B (200) containing a solution (40) of bacteria involves a set of two vials, one internal (20) and one external (30), which fit together. The inner flask (20) has a tapered shape, topped by a neck (22), which is closed by a first septum (23) and having in its lower portion a series of supports (24a, 24b, 24c) spaced from each other where paper filters impregnated with an absorbing solution are placed to absorb the radioactive sulfide resulting from the metabolic activity of the bacterial culture, The outer flask (30) has a substantially cylindrical shape, is equipped with a side vent (32) close to the bottom, the said lateral purge closed by a second septum (33), for the passage of a catheter (16) intended to conduct capillaries for the introduction of soups, nitrogen gas and acid, to release the radioactive hydrogen sulfide resulting from the metabolism of the BRS bacteria culture . The solution (40) containing the bacterial bacteria culture is placed in the bottom of the outer flask (30).
